![]() NOTE 3 Cast specimens are normally used in comparative testing between a specified test concrete and an equivalent control. NOTE 2 Absorption values for cast specimens are normally slightly lower than those for a core from the same concrete but the difference can be more significant if the aggregate is absorbent. Knowledge of water absorption of the aggregate is critical when it comes to optimizing the mixing water content in the concrete and workabilty. The measured water absorption of the specimen is corrected to that equivalent to a surface to volume ratio of a core 75 mm long with a diameter of 75 mm. NOTE 1 The results from different types of specimens should not be compared. The method may also be used to determine the water absorption of concrete cast into prisms or cylinders where the surface to volume ratio can be calculated and where no point in the specimen is more than 50 mm from a free surface. No estimate of repeatability or reproducibility is given in. ![]() This Part of BS 1881 specifies a method for the determination of water absorption of concrete specimens cored from a structure or a precast component. The water absorption test in this Part is basically unchanged from that in the 1970 edition.
